William Byron on driving historic No. 24 car: 'It's like being on the Yankees'

William Byron is entering his eighth season driving the No. 24 car full-time for Hendrick Motorsports in the NASCAR Cup Series. Of course, the No. 24 car is best known as being driven by NASCAR Hall of Famer and four-time Cup Series champion Jeff Gordon, who drove his entire career for Hendrick Motorsports (1993-2015) and now serves as the racing team's vice chairman.

Iga Swiatek Brushes Aside Elena Rybakina, Reaches Qatar Open Semi-Finals

Three-time defending champion Iga Swiatek advanced to the semi-finals of the Qatar Open on Thursday with a straight-sets win over last year's runner-up Elena Rybakina. Second seed Swiatek staved off a fightback from the fifth-seeded Kazakh in the second set to win 6-2, 7-5. Ekaterina Alexandrova continued her impressive form against sixth seed Jessica Pegula, winning 4-6, 6-1, 6-1, having eliminated world number one Aryna Sabalenka in the second round. After the exits of Rybakina and Pegula, Swiatek is the last survivor among the Doha seeds.
